OEM Replacement Parts

OEM replacement parts are manufactured to the exact specifications of the original components used in vehicles. They are crucial for businesses focused on maintaining vehicle integrity and performance. B2B buyers should consider the reliability and warranty associated with these parts, as they often ensure compliance with manufacturer standards. However, the higher price point can be a deterrent for some businesses, especially in regions with tighter budgets.

Aftermarket Parts

Aftermarket parts are produced by companies other than the original manufacturer. They are designed to fit a variety of makes and models, providing flexibility for buyers. While they can be significantly more affordable than OEM parts, the quality can vary, which poses a risk for businesses prioritizing reliability. Buyers should ensure they source these parts from reputable suppliers to mitigate quality issues.

Performance Parts

Performance parts are engineered to enhance vehicle speed, handling, and efficiency. They are typically sought after by racing teams and performance shops aiming for competitive advantages. While these parts can significantly improve vehicle performance, they may also void warranties and require expert installation. B2B buyers should weigh the benefits against potential long-term costs and compliance with local regulations.

Specialty Tools

Specialty tools are designed for specific automotive tasks, such as engine diagnostics or bodywork repairs. They are essential for automotive service centers and DIY enthusiasts who require precision in their work. While these tools can enhance efficiency, they often come with a higher price tag and may require training for effective use. Buyers should consider the long-term return on investment when purchasing these specialized tools.

Bulk Parts Supply

Bulk parts supply involves purchasing large quantities of automotive parts, which is ideal for wholesalers and larger repair shops looking to reduce costs. This approach can lead to significant savings, but it necessitates robust inventory management and storage solutions. B2B buyers should assess their demand and storage capabilities before committing to bulk purchases to avoid excess inventory and associated costs.

1. Carbon Steel (e.g., A216 WCB)

Key Properties:
Carbon steel is known for its high tensile strength and durability. It typically has a temperature rating up to 400°F (204°C) and can withstand moderate pressure. However, it is susceptible to corrosion if not treated.

Pros & Cons:
The primary advantages of carbon steel include its cost-effectiveness and good mechanical properties, making it suitable for a range of automotive applications. However, its susceptibility to corrosion can be a significant drawback, especially in humid or corrosive environments. Proper coatings or treatments are essential to mitigate this issue.

Impact on Application:
Carbon steel is often used in non-corrosive fluid applications, such as valve bodies and structural components. It is critical to ensure that any application involving carbon steel is compatible with the expected environmental conditions.

Considerations for International Buyers:
Buyers should be aware of compliance with international standards like ASTM and DIN. In regions with high humidity or salt exposure, such as coastal areas in Africa or South America, additional protective measures may be necessary.

2. Aluminum Alloys (e.g., 6061-T6)

Key Properties:
Aluminum alloys offer excellent corrosion resistance, lightweight properties, and good thermal conductivity. They can typically handle temperatures up to 300°F (149°C) and are suitable for various automotive applications.

Pros & Cons:
The lightweight nature of aluminum alloys provides significant advantages in fuel efficiency and performance. However, they can be more expensive than carbon steel and may require specialized welding techniques. Additionally, they may not be as strong as some steel grades under high-stress conditions.

Impact on Application:
Aluminum is commonly used in components where weight reduction is critical, such as engine parts and structural components. Its corrosion resistance makes it ideal for applications exposed to moisture.

Considerations for International Buyers:
Buyers must consider the specific alloy grades and their compliance with standards like JIS and ASTM. Additionally, the availability of skilled labor for aluminum welding may vary by region, impacting manufacturing logistics.

3. Stainless Steel (e.g., 304, 316)

Key Properties:
Stainless steel is renowned for its excellent corrosion resistance, high-temperature tolerance (up to 1500°F or 815°C), and strength. It is non-reactive, making it suitable for various automotive applications.

Pros & Cons:
The primary advantage of stainless steel is its durability and resistance to corrosion, making it ideal for harsh environments. However, it is generally more expensive than carbon steel and can be challenging to machine due to its toughness.

Impact on Application:
Stainless steel is often used in exhaust systems, fasteners, and components exposed to corrosive environments. Its longevity can lead to lower maintenance costs over time.

Considerations for International Buyers:
Buyers should ensure that the stainless steel grades meet local and international standards. In regions with stringent environmental regulations, such as Europe, compliance with specific alloy compositions may be necessary.

4. Polypropylene (PP)

Key Properties:
Polypropylene is a thermoplastic polymer known for its chemical resistance, lightweight nature, and ability to withstand temperatures up to 200°F (93°C). It is often used in non-structural applications.

Pros & Cons:
The advantages of polypropylene include its low cost, flexibility, and resistance to various chemicals. However, it may not be suitable for high-stress applications and can degrade under UV exposure unless treated.

Impact on Application:
Polypropylene is commonly used in automotive interior components, such as dashboards and trim. Its chemical resistance makes it suitable for applications involving exposure to oils and fuels.

Considerations for International Buyers:
International buyers should be aware of the specific grades of polypropylene and their compliance with safety and environmental standards in their regions. Understanding local regulations regarding plastic materials is crucial.

Manufacturing Processes

The manufacturing of auto parts involves several key stages, each critical to ensuring product quality and performance.

1. Material Preparation
Selection of Raw Materials: High-quality materials such as metals, plastics, and composites are selected based on their properties and specifications. This initial stage is crucial, as the quality of raw materials directly influences the final product.
Material Testing: Incoming materials undergo rigorous testing for compliance with industry standards. Tests may include tensile strength, hardness, and corrosion resistance.

2. Forming
Techniques: Various forming techniques are utilized, such as stamping, molding, and machining. Each technique is chosen based on the part’s design requirements and material properties.
Precision Engineering: Advanced machinery, such as CNC (Computer Numerical Control) machines, is employed to achieve high precision in forming processes, minimizing deviations and enhancing consistency.

3. Assembly
Sub-Assembly Lines: Components are often pre-assembled in sub-assembly lines before final assembly. This modular approach allows for better quality control and easier troubleshooting.
Automation: Robotics and automated systems play a significant role in the assembly process, ensuring speed and accuracy while reducing human error.

4. Finishing
Surface Treatment: This includes processes such as coating, painting, and polishing to enhance durability and aesthetics. Techniques like electroplating or powder coating can provide corrosion resistance and improve the part’s lifespan.
Final Inspections: Before products are packaged, they undergo final inspections to ensure they meet all specifications and quality standards.

Quality Assurance Protocols

Quality assurance is paramount in the manufacturing of auto parts, and Advance Auto Parts Collierville adheres to rigorous standards to maintain product integrity.

International Standards
ISO 9001: This globally recognized standard outlines the criteria for a quality management system. Compliance with ISO 9001 ensures a consistent approach to quality across all manufacturing processes.
CE Marking: For products sold in Europe, CE marking indicates conformity with health, safety, and environmental protection standards.

Industry-Specific Standards
API Standards: For automotive parts that interact with fluids, adherence to American Petroleum Institute (API) standards is essential to ensure performance and safety.
SAE International Standards: These standards provide guidelines for the design and performance of automotive components.

Quality Control Checkpoints
Incoming Quality Control (IQC): Incoming materials are inspected for compliance with specifications before they enter the manufacturing process.
In-Process Quality Control (IPQC): Regular checks during the manufacturing process help identify issues early, reducing waste and rework.
Final Quality Control (FQC): A thorough inspection of finished products ensures they meet the required specifications before shipment.

Testing Methods
Destructive Testing: This includes tensile tests, impact tests, and fatigue tests to ensure parts can withstand operational stresses.
Non-Destructive Testing (NDT): Techniques such as ultrasonic testing, magnetic particle testing, and dye penetrant testing are employed to detect surface and subsurface defects without damaging the part.

Cost Components

  1. Materials: The cost of raw materials is a significant portion of the overall cost structure. Advanced auto parts often require high-quality metals, plastics, and composites, which can vary in price based on market fluctuations and supplier agreements.

  2. Labor: Labor costs encompass wages for skilled workers involved in manufacturing and assembly. For buyers, understanding the labor market in the supplier’s region can provide insights into potential cost variances.

  3. Manufacturing Overhead: This includes costs related to utilities, maintenance, and indirect labor. Efficient manufacturing processes can reduce overhead, impacting the final pricing of parts.

  4. Tooling: Custom tooling can be a substantial upfront cost, especially for unique or specialized parts. Buyers should consider whether suppliers can absorb these costs or if they will be passed on.

  5. Quality Control (QC): Ensuring parts meet quality standards incurs costs related to inspection and testing. A robust QC process may increase upfront costs but can reduce long-term expenses related to returns and warranty claims.

  6. Logistics: Shipping and handling fees can significantly affect total costs, particularly for international buyers. Factors such as distance, shipping method, and customs duties must be evaluated.

  7. Margin: Supplier profit margins vary widely based on market competition and product demand. Buyers should be aware of standard margins in the industry to negotiate effectively.

Price Influencers

  1. Volume/MOQ (Minimum Order Quantity): Larger orders typically result in lower per-unit costs due to economies of scale. Buyers should assess their inventory needs to negotiate favorable terms.

  2. Specifications/Customization: Customized parts often come with higher costs due to additional engineering and production requirements. Clearly defining specifications upfront can help manage costs.

  3. Materials: The choice of materials affects not only the price but also the performance and durability of the parts. Buyers should weigh the benefits of premium materials against their budgets.

  4. Quality/Certifications: Parts that meet industry-specific standards or certifications often command higher prices. Buyers should ensure that the quality justifies the cost.

  5. Supplier Factors: The reputation and reliability of the supplier can influence pricing. Established suppliers may charge more due to their quality assurance processes and proven track record.

  6. Incoterms: Understanding the terms of shipment can impact total costs. Buyers should negotiate Incoterms that minimize their risks and costs, such as FOB (Free on Board) or CIF (Cost, Insurance, and Freight).

Buyer Tips

  • Negotiation: Leverage volume orders and long-term relationships to negotiate better pricing. Building rapport with suppliers can lead to more favorable terms and discounts.

  • Cost-Efficiency: Consider the Total Cost of Ownership (TCO), which includes purchase price, maintenance, and operational costs. Sometimes, higher upfront costs can lead to lower long-term expenses.

  • Pricing Nuances: International buyers should be aware of currency fluctuations and their impact on pricing. Establishing contracts in stable currencies can mitigate risks.

  • Market Research: Conduct thorough market research to understand the pricing landscape in the supplier’s region. This knowledge can empower buyers during negotiations.

  • Due Diligence: Evaluate potential suppliers not only on price but also on their ability to meet delivery schedules and quality standards. A slightly higher price can be worthwhile for reliable service.

Essential Technical Properties and Trade Terminology for advance auto parts collierville

Key Technical Properties for Advance Auto Parts

When sourcing auto parts, understanding critical technical properties is essential for ensuring compatibility, performance, and compliance with industry standards. Here are several key specifications that B2B buyers should consider:

  • Material Grade: This refers to the quality and type of materials used in manufacturing the parts. Common grades include aluminum, steel, and composites, each with specific properties such as strength, corrosion resistance, and weight. Selecting the right material grade impacts the durability and performance of the part in various environments, making it crucial for buyers to verify specifications against their operational needs.

  • Tolerance: Tolerance denotes the allowable deviation from a specified dimension. For example, a part might be manufactured with a tolerance of ±0.01 mm. This specification is vital in ensuring that parts fit together properly, especially in complex assemblies. Inaccurate tolerances can lead to malfunctions or increased wear, underscoring the importance of precise measurements in procurement.

  • Finish Type: The surface finish of a part can affect its appearance, performance, and longevity. Common finishes include anodizing, plating, and powder coating. For B2B buyers, understanding finish types can influence decisions based on aesthetic requirements and environmental conditions, such as resistance to rust or wear.

  • Load Rating: This specification indicates the maximum load a part can safely support. For instance, a suspension component must be able to handle significant weight and dynamic forces. Buyers should evaluate load ratings to ensure that parts meet the performance requirements of their specific applications.

  • Compatibility Standards: These refer to the industry standards that parts must meet to ensure interoperability. Standards such as SAE (Society of Automotive Engineers) or ISO (International Organization for Standardization) provide benchmarks for quality and safety. Familiarity with these standards helps buyers ensure that the parts they source will integrate seamlessly into their systems.

Common Trade Terminology

Navigating the B2B auto parts market requires familiarity with specific trade terms that facilitate communication and transactions. Here are several essential terms:

  • OEM (Original Equipment Manufacturer): This term refers to companies that produce parts that are used in the original assembly of a vehicle. OEM parts are typically favored for their guaranteed compatibility and quality, making them a popular choice among buyers looking for reliable replacements.

  • MOQ (Minimum Order Quantity): This is the smallest quantity of a product that a supplier is willing to sell. Understanding MOQ is crucial for buyers, as it can impact inventory levels and overall purchasing costs. Buyers should negotiate MOQs to align with their operational needs without overcommitting resources.

  • RFQ (Request for Quotation): An RFQ is a document sent to suppliers requesting pricing and terms for specific products. It is an essential tool for buyers to compare costs and ensure they are getting competitive pricing. Crafting a detailed RFQ can facilitate better responses from suppliers.

  • Incoterms (International Commercial Terms): These are a set of rules that define the responsibilities of buyers and sellers in international trade. Incoterms specify who is responsible for shipping, insurance, and tariffs, which is critical for understanding total landed costs when importing parts from different regions.

  • Lead Time: This refers to the time it takes from placing an order to receiving the product. Understanding lead times is vital for buyers to manage inventory and production schedules effectively. Long lead times can affect project timelines, making it essential to factor this into procurement strategies.

  • Aftermarket Parts: These are parts not produced by the OEM but designed to fit and function similarly. Buyers often consider aftermarket parts for cost savings, but they should verify quality and compatibility to avoid potential issues.
